    VARIETIES OF HONEY BEE BREEDS/VARIETIES

    In Australia, native bees for sale are not available as they are found only in nature however we do breed Italian or Carniolan honey bees. They’re known for being gentle and good to medium honey producers.

    Italian

    Italian bees are strong foragers and do a great job at keeping their hive clean. When starting out, you can’t go too far wrong with Italian bees. Their gentle nature and productivity provide a great way for new beekeepers to become comfortable around bees. This breed is by far the most popular due to its combined good temperament whist being good foragers for honey production.

    Caucasian

    Caucasian honey bees are an Old World strain known for their gentleness and productivity.  Apis mellifera caucasica is endowed with the longest tongue  of all known honey bee varieties.  This trait, coupled with a propensity to fly earlier, later, and in cooler conditions results in a bee that is renowned for exceptional honey production. Another interesting trait is their tendency to gather larger amounts of propolis than most bees.

    Carniolan

    These bees are known as Carniolan bees, or "Carnies" for short, in English. Currently, this subspecies is the second most popular among beekeepers (after the Italian bee). It’s favoured for several reasons, not the least being its ability to defend itself successfully against insect pests while being extremely gentle in its behaviour toward beekeepers. These bees are particularly adept at adjusting worker population to nectar availability.
